Recognizing Effective Irrigation Equipments



Different Irrigation approaches exist, comprehending reliable Irrigation systems is crucial for maximizing water use in agriculture. Effective Irrigation incorporates technologies and methods made to supply water directly to crops in a regulated fashion, minimizing waste and taking full advantage of efficiency. Standard methods, such as wrinkle and flooding Irrigation, often lead to substantial water loss with dissipation and runoff. On the other hand, contemporary systems, including drip and lawn sprinkler Irrigation, permit targeted application, guaranteeing that plants get the precise amount of water needed for development.


Farmers must assess aspects such as dirt kind, plant requirements, and climate problems when selecting an irrigation system. Furthermore, the assimilation of smart modern technologies, like moisture sensors and automated controls, can additionally enhance efficiency. By taking on reliable Irrigation methods, agricultural stakeholders can preserve water resources, lower prices, and promote lasting farming, eventually adding to the durability of agricultural systems despite climate modification.

Water Conservation Techniques



As water deficiency becomes a significantly pressing issue, the fostering of sophisticated Irrigation methods emerges as a necessary approach for promoting lasting farming. These methods include drip Irrigation, which provides water directly to plant roots, minimizing dissipation and runoff. Furthermore, rainwater harvesting systems capture and shop rainfall for later usage, maximizing water accessibility. Soil moisture sensing units even more boost water conservation by offering data-driven understandings on Irrigation demands, allowing for precise water application. Moreover, mulching aids preserve dirt dampness and reduces the requirement for regular Irrigation. By applying these water preservation methods, farmers can considerably lower water usage, lower functional prices, and add to ecological sustainability, making sure that agricultural methods stay viable when faced with climate challenges.

Improving Crop Yields and Top Quality



Reliable Irrigation systems not just preserve water yet additionally play a crucial duty in improving crop yields and quality. By providing accurate quantities of water directly to the root zones, these systems reduce water stress and anxiety on plants, causing much healthier growth and greater efficiency. Consistent wetness levels promote ideal problems for nutrient uptake, bring about durable plant development. Additionally, improved Irrigation strategies minimize the threat of overwatering, which can cause nutrient leaching and origin diseases, inevitably improving crop top quality.


In addition, reliable Irrigation aids in the management of dirt salinity, which can negatively influence crop efficiency. By preserving proper moisture degrees, these systems contribute to much better soil framework and fertility. The combination of enhanced water monitoring and improved plant wellness results in greater returns and superior fruit and vegetables, meeting the needs of both customers and markets. Consequently, buying efficient Irrigation is essential for accomplishing lasting agricultural techniques that focus on yield and quality.
